About This Item

Dutton, 1978. First Edition, First Printing . Oblong Hardcover. Very Good/Fine. Book and dust jacket in excellent, unmarked condition. Front free endpaper excised, otherwise a fine copy. Title on jacket spine printed somewhat off-center.
